Bald eagles have been spotted nesting in Los Angeles County, a sign of successful conservation. Officials urge residents to keep their distance to protect the birds and their nests.

The sightings mark a significant milestone for conservation efforts in the region, highlighting the recovery of the bald eagle population in Southern California.
